Sébastien Bivaud is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and Spectroscopy. According to data from OpenAlex, Sébastien Bivaud has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 399 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Organic Chemistry, 5 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and 2 papers in Spectroscopy. Recurrent topics in Sébastien Bivaud's work include Supramolecular Chemistry and Complexes (7 papers), Magnetism in coordination complexes (5 papers) and Organic and Molecular Conductors Research (5 papers). Sébastien Bivaud is often cited by papers focused on Supramolecular Chemistry and Complexes (7 papers), Magnetism in coordination complexes (5 papers) and Organic and Molecular Conductors Research (5 papers). Sébastien Bivaud collaborates with scholars based in France, Switzerland and United States. Sébastien Bivaud's co-authors include Marc Sallé, Sébastien Goeb, Magali Allain, Marcos Chas, Jean‐Yves Balandier, Vincent Croué, Paul I. Dron, Kevin Sivula, Andrea Gasperini and Vaishali Vajpayee and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Chemical Communications and Chemical Science.
